City Commission Meeting <br />August 11, 2003 <br />Page 10 <br /> <br />8. Commission/Staff Reports <br /> <br />Commissioner Susan Doemer <br /> <br /> Discussed a meeting she had with Randy Morris, Kevin Grace and Kevin Fall regarding a project <br /> in the Seminole County CRA, for putting water and sewer in the area of Fern Park, Florida. The <br /> City Manager said he would get back with the Commission after options with the different utilities <br /> in the area have been explored. <br /> <br />Commissioner Kathy Cook <br /> <br />· Congratulated Dale Metz and his EMS team regarding their EMS reviews. <br /> <br /> Inquired as to the progress of street lights on Plumosa. Mr. Segreto said he has proposals from <br /> Progress Energy, but a decision has not been made. <br /> <br />· Asked that the problems with flooding on Lotus Lake be addressed. Mr. Segreto said the property <br /> is private and within the flood zone and the City cannot control mother nature but is designing a <br /> program to help alleviate some of the problem. <br /> <br /> Addressed the Lake Triplet muck condition. Mr. Segreto said the water quality in the lake is <br /> excellent; the City is treating the lake for algae with chemicals but the lake is not responding. <br /> <br />Vice Mayor/Commissioner Al Clark <br /> <br /> Regarding the Gate at Colonial Point, he favored fixing the road if in disrepair, but he did not favor <br /> having the street resurfaced because of the gate. <br /> <br />Mayor Bruce Pronovost <br /> <br /> No Report <br /> <br />City Clerk Thelma McPherson <br /> <br /> No Report <br /> <br />Commission Secretary Donna Gardner <br /> <br /> No Report <br /> <br /> <br />
